我刚开始使用 Windows Ubuntu Bash。除了一个非常有趣的问题外,一切似乎都运行良好。当我运行 angular-cli 和/或 webpack 服务器并同时编辑项目文件时,我的 IDE 抛出无法保存文件的错误点击查看图片
这种情况并非总是发生,但非常常见,而且总是在我快速按两次保存时发生。似乎 webpack 在检测到更改时以某种方式阻止了对文件的访问,而 IDE 此时无法写入文件。
当我在 Windows 上直接运行同一个项目时,它运行良好,并且所描述的问题从未发生过。
我将非常感激您的帮助。
答案1
我设法通过两个步骤解决问题:
- 在“设置”>“外观和行为”>“系统设置”中禁用“使用安全写入”
- 将终端路径设置为 Ubuntu Bash
C:\Windows\System32\bash.exe
(我认为这并不重要,但将其集成起来会更好)
现在一切似乎都运行良好。